titleOfInvention | Resin composition |
abstract | PURPOSE: To obtain a composition having excellent mechanical strength and external appearance, by blending a polyphenylene ether based resin with polyethylene terephthalate based resin and graft polymer, having compatibility with both resins and prepared by a macromonomer method. n CONSTITUTION: A composition obtained by blending 100pts.wt. total of (A) 10W90wt% polyphenylene ether based resin, preferably poly(2,6-dimethyl-1,4- phenylene) ether and (B) 90W10wt% polyester consisting essentially of ethylene terephthalate repeating units with (C) 3W30pts.wt. graft polymer having a vinyl polymer segment, derived from macromonomer as a graft component and compatible with the component (A) and polyester segment compatible with the component (B) as a backbone component, e.g. obtained by synthesizing a polyester in the presence of a macromonomer having a styrene polymer as a skeleton and two carboxyl groups at one terminal, etc. n COPYRIGHT: (C)1988,JPO&Japio |
